Ami has been skipping meals and eating very little for months. One night she goes out with friends and eats a full, heavy meal.

Within hours, she is vomiting and has diarrhea. Ami's symptoms are likely the result of a(n) _____ adjustment.
Social Studies
1 answer:
WINSTONCH [101]3 years ago
6 0

Ami's symptoms are likely the result of a(n) <u>allostatic</u> adjustment.

<u>Explanation</u>:

The process of maintaining homeostasis is referred to as allostasis. The environmental condition may influence the set points and boundaries of control. Allostatic load refers to increased or fluctuating endocrine or neural responses. This will result in chronic or repeated challenges that cause stress of the individual.

In the above scenario, Ami consumes heavy meal on one night. She usually skips her meal and eats very less amount of food. Sudden consumption of full meals made discomfort to Ami. Allostatic adjustment causes vomit and diarrhea in Ami.

Patrick, who has been diagnosed as suffering from social anxiety disorder, is likely to experience a paralyzing fear of crowds,
Gwar [14]
The correct answer is <span>a paralyzing fear of performing even routine behaviors in public situations such as speaking or eating

People with social anxiety disorder suffer from immense fear and anxiety about being judged and rejected by others in social situations.This causes them paralyzing fear in social situations such as speaking to others, eating in front of others or giving a speech. S</span>ocial anxiety disorder causes suffers to avoid social situations such as interacting with others, speaking in a group and eating in front of others as much as possible.

What is gender equality?why is it important for quality life​
joja [24]

Answer:

Explanation:

Gender equality is when people of all genders have equal rights, responsibilities and opportunities.

Gender equality is intrinsically linked to sustainable development and is vital to the realization of human rights for all. The overall objective of gender equality is a society in which women and men enjoy the same opportunities, rights and obligations in all spheres of life.

is it important for quality life​ Gender equality prevents violence against women and girls. It's essential for economic prosperity. Societies that value women and men as equal are safer and healthier
